I held you to my heart. Embraced the moments of nothingness. Your chin on my shoulders as if you could listen to what I could not utter. Just you and me. You realised the truth but you put your own colors. Colors that defies every truth. For me, it was a pain to depart and for you, it was just silence. You took it as nothing happened and when somewhere I felt it in my eyes. What connected you and me was so divine I couldn't just let it go.


You built your world so innocently that "Papa had just gone out to buy vegetables". Knowing I couldn't carry my baggage just to buy vegetables, you preserve the moments as if it happens. To every knock on the door, you would have thought and asked your mom "Has Papa come?". "No he hasn't", mom said to herself without looking at you. You turned to your chores and started conversing with lifeless precious belongings and toys. So precious I preferred it and how inane you believed it. I felt it within and choked many times and you taught me how to let it go.
